By bringing it with them.
The recent discovery of water on the moon means that, theoretically, oxygen can be separated from hydrogen (with a strong electrical current) and re-introduced into an astronaut's air supply.
The separated hydrogen can be used as fuel.

No, the air on the Moon is not breathable for humans. The Moon's atmosphere is thin and made up of gases like helium, neon, and hydrogen, but lacks oxygen. Additionally, the lack of a magnetic field on the Moon means that solar radiation would harm anyone exposed to it.
